I have a question regarding the Warlock's imbue item ability:

How exactly does it work in relation to the minimal caster level which is normally needed when creating an magic item - can you just create wondrous items and scrolls containing level 9 spells at level 12 as long as you make your UMD check?

Flickerdart
2016-01-27, 12:03 AM
There is no restriction on what spells the Warlock can imitate to craft any magic item, including scrolls. You may wish to houserule that the warlock can only imitate a spell of a level equal to or lower than the highest level-equivalent invocation he can cast, which seems like a sensible limit on any potential abuse.

I think the catch on this is that caster level – as a requirement for item creation – is problematic. It can be (and has been) rather hotly debated whether CL is a requirement or simply a measure of the item's power once created. The RAW is – unclear.

Some magic items specifically call out a required caster level, such as a spell storing weapon (http://www.d20srd.org/srd/magicItems/magicWeapons.htm#spellStoring). Most, however, do not.
